It started off too intense

Submitted on Saturday, July 26, 2008
By Allison, 21, from usa:

I have dated guys before where it started off too intense. But then they lose interest almost as fast as it starts. Is there any way to prevent this from happening?

VictorM's advice:

I'm guessing you're a very attractive girl. When a guy falls for you he falls for your physical looks. His body gets flooded with chemicals that makes him think you're the greatest human on Earth. Eventually the chemicals slow down and he comes down to reality. At that point, you become a mere mortal female, hardly capable of matching their vision while high from all the chemicals. There is nothing you can do about this process.

When it happens, just learn to recognize it and not invest too much energy into the guy until he comes back down to Earth.
